Understanding the Basics of E-Cigarettes
Electronic cigarettes, commonly known as e-cigarettes, are devices that convert liquid nicotine into vapor. The core components include a battery, atomizer, and e-liquid. Each part works in harmony to deliver a satisfying vapor. Let’s break down these components:
- Battery: The power source, typically rechargeable, provides energy to the atomizer.
- Atomizer: Heats the e-liquid, converting it into vapor.
- E-Liquid: A mixture of nicotine, flavorings, and a base of propylene glycol (PG) or vegetable glycerin (VG).
